Reconstructed human cornea produced in vitro by tissue engineering.
Pathobiology : journal of immunopathology, molecular and cellular biology - 1 Jan 2000
Germain L, Auger F A, Grandbois E, Guignard R, Giasson M, Boisjoly H, Guérin S L
Abstract excerpt
The aim of the present study was to produce a reconstructed human cornea in vitro by tissue engineering and to characterize the expression of integrins and basement membrane proteins in this reconstructed cornea. Epithelial cells and fibroblasts were isolated from human corneas (limbus or centre) and cultured on plastic substrates in vitro.
